US Ambassador Sergei Gore meets Vance, know what the Vice President said on relations with India

Washington. US Ambassador to India Sergei Gore met US Vice President J. Met D. Vance and thanked him for his focus on relations with India. Gore, who has been in America for the last few days, is scheduled to meet US President Donald Trump over dinner on Tuesday. “Just finished a wonderful meeting with the Vice President,” Gore said in a post on social media Monday.

Thank you to Vice President Vance for your continued leadership and focus on US-India relations. Under the leadership of President Trump, the White House is paying full attention to this region.” Meanwhile, India’s Ambassador to the US Vinay Mohan Kwatra met Gore here and said both the countries are making concerted efforts to achieve the goals set to deepen strategic ties.

“It was nice to meet our friend, US Ambassador to India Sergei Gore, during his visit to Washington DC,” Kwatra said in a post on social media on Monday. He said, “We continue our concerted efforts to achieve the goals set by the leaders of both countries for India-US strategic relations. As such, we respect and value their cooperation.”

Gore responded to Quatra’s post by saying he was glad to meet his friend. He said, “It is always a pleasure to meet my friend, India’s Ambassador to the US Vinay Mohan Kwatra. He has a deep vision and commitment to our strategic relationship.
